Steve Kerr finalizing lucrative contract extension with Warriors, ESPN says

San Francisco Chronicle
Published June 29, 2018 at 4:45 PM

Share
Share this on Twitter Share this on Facebook Share this on Threads Share this on Bluesky Flip into Flipboard Share this on Reddit Share via SMS Share via Email

Steve Kerr is finalizing a contract extension that will make him one of the NBA's highest-paid coaches, according to an ESPN report. "We'll get that done pretty quickly," Kerr said this month. "I don't think there will be much to it. It should happen relatively quickly." Gregg Popovich, who is entering the fifth year of a five-year, $55 million deal with the Spurs, is the NBA's highest-paid head coach. Clippers head coach Doc Rivers (five years, $50 million) is second. Kerr and Golden State began to discuss an extension last summer, but Kerr opted to wait a year for final discussions to be sure he was healthy enough to make a long-term commitment.
